Finance Review Summary — Abelard Stores Pilot

Prepared for the Board

The twelve-store pilot with Abelard Stores ran eight weeks at a cost of 140K, within budget. Sell-through on the Corven range averaged 22% above forecast; returns stayed under 3%. Margins held despite promotional pricing.

Finance supports expansion to the full Abelard network, pending contract terms. The broader plan is outlined below.

confidential, bawip-fahap: Gross margin on Ulaael came in at 5 percent against a plan of 10 percent. Only 5 of the 100 pilot accounts renewed Ulaael, so a churn review is set for July 1.

While the Thistledown Court offices are under renovation, all visitors must be received at the temporary site at Marrow Lane Annex. Assistants should book visitors a day in advance, meet them personally in the annex lobby, and escort them at all times. The annex side entrance requires the staff code noted below.

turnstile pass: bdg-YEOZLM-79341408

## Artifact Signing — SDK Parity Notes (Weekly Sync)

Kestrel SDK for Android reached parity with the Swift client this sprint: offline queueing, batched telemetry, and retry semantics now match. Both SDKs ship as signed artifacts from the same pipeline. Remaining gap: background sync throttling, targeted next sprint. Verify both release bundles before tagging. Both artifacts validate against the shared signing key below.

signing key of kawig-fafog = bky19_6Fypv1qws7J8qJtaYjX

Internal Memo – Corvessa Appliances. Branch managers: the Aldrin fan-heater line is retired effective end of quarter. No new orders. Sell through remaining stock at listed clearance pricing only. Spares support continues eighteen months; route requests to the Middenhall service centre. Do not commit customers to replacements until the successor line is announced. Displays come down by the retirement date, signage kits ship next week. Questions go to regional ops, not product. The note below is confidential to managers.

board note of tawip-fajop: Lamwynix Holdings is in early talks to buy Tammirax Works for about $473.8 million. The Istax launch date is November 23, and nothing goes to the press before then. Legal wants the Aldielek Partners term sheet countersigned before May 19.